The MTA's Arts for Transit installations at train stations often compete with smartphones for the attention of commuters. Now, the agency has found a way to combine the two in one new app.
Mobile software developer Meridian Inc. has partnered with the MTA on the Arts for Transit app, which puts all of the authority's artworks from 236 subway and commuter rail stations in the palms of commuters'...
